World News: Hurricane Melissa Devastates Jamaica, Vietnam Hit By Floods, Rescue Operations Underway

Hurricane Melissa has unleashed massive destruction across Jamaica, leaving widespread devastation in its wake. The powerful storm caused severe damage in the southwestern parts of the country, where torrential rains flooded streets and neighborhoods, strong winds tore off rooftops, and uprooted trees blocked major roads, halting all vehicular movement. Thousands of homes and businesses were destroyed, plunging several regions into darkness after power lines collapsed. Hundreds of stranded tourists remain confined to hotels, while thousands of residents have taken shelter in relief camps. Rescue teams are working tirelessly to provide food, water, and medical aid to affected areas, though communication lines remain down in many parts of the island. Meanwhile, in Vietnam, continuous heavy rainfall has triggered severe flooding and landslides, submerging entire towns and cutting off access to remote villages. Several people have been reported dead or missing, with emergency crews rescuing stranded residents and moving them to safer locations. Authorities have issued alerts warning that the downpour may persist, heightening the risk of further flooding and landslides in the coming days. Both Jamaica and Vietnam face challenging recovery efforts as rescue operations continue amid worsening weather conditions.
